Diary of President Buhari’s medical vacation

Image
President Muhammadu Buhari, who assumed office on May 29, 2015, had earlier embarked on a six-day vacation in the United Kingdom between February 5 and 10, 2016. On June 6, 2016, he embarked on another 10-day vacation to attend to what the Presidency described as “persistent ear infection.” It had said although Buhari was examined and treated by his personal physician and a specialist in Abuja, the doctors advised him to go for further evaluation as a precaution. He said the President would therefore use the 10-day break to see an Ear, Nose and Throat specialist in London. Buhari returned to Nigeria on June 19, 2016 after spending 14 days in London. In a short interaction at the airport, Buhari challenged one of the State House correspondents who asked him about his state of health to a wrestling contest. “You know I am taller than you. Impeached Edo Dep. Speaker refuses to return cars

Image
A fresh crisis may be brewing in the Edo State House of Assembly as the impeached Deputy Speaker, Mrs. Elizabeth Ativie, has held on to the cars, which the House directed her to return to new principal officers, claiming that the cars were given to her as gifts by a former governor, Adams Oshiomhole. The member representing Igueben constituency, Dr. Justin Okonoboh, and Ativie were on Monday impeached by 19 out of the 24 members of the House. The former Majority Leader, Mr. Foly Ogedengbe, was also removed. He was accused of gross misconduct, incompetence and greed. After taking over, the new Speaker, Mr. Kabiru Adjoto, directed the Clerk of the House, Mr. James Omoataman, to retrieve the vehicles and other official items with the impeached principal officers before the close of work on Tuesday.
